Slow cooker pork chops (normandy style)

1 tbsp oil
600g pork chops
1 large onion chopped
2 carrots cut into chunky pieces
2 celery sticks cut into chunky pieces
200g smoked bacon lardons
250ml cider (or 100ml apple juice + 3tbsp cider vinegar + 100ml water)
2 apples cored and cut into chunky pieces
1 bay leaf
3-4 thyme sprigs
140g creme fraiche
1-2 tbsp dijon mustard
1-2 tsp cornflour
400ml chicken stock

Prep. Time → 15 min

Cook Time → 420 min

1. Fry the lardons in the pan until crispy

2. Add some oil (if needed) and fry the onions, carrots and celery until soft

3. Pour in the cider and bubble for a minute.

4. Add the apples, stock, herbs and pork chops.

5. Cook on low for 6-8 hours.

6. Add the creme fraiche and mustard at the end and cook on high for 5 minutes.

7. Serve with veggies.
